KUALA LUMPUR, March 15 — Kuala Lumpur’s Chinatown has been featured in Time Out Magazine as one of its top 30 Coolest Streets in the World.

Listed at number six, Petaling Street was highlighted for its old temples and colonial shophouses which is home to some of KL’s newest drinking and dining joints as well as a shopping haven.

Amongst eateries that received special mention in the article for its local delights includes the Chocha Foodstore, Botakliquor Bar as well as the Small Shifting Space.

This marks the third annual list by the award-winning publication.

According to a release on their site, the Coolest Streets in the World list aims to highlight some of the must-visit streets, roads, avenues, plazas and boulevards in cities around the globe.

The streets were nominated by their global network of local expert editors and contributors based on their hyperlocal insights and expertise which includes factoring in food, drink, fun, art, culture as well as community vibes.

“You only really get to know a city when you veer down its side streets, and Time Out’s list of the World’s Coolest Streets celebrates the avenues, thoroughfares, backstreets and boulevards where local life really thrives,” said Time Out Magazine’s travel editor, Grace Beard.

Topping the top 30 Coolest Streets in the World list is the High Street in Melbourne, Australia while Hollywood Road in Hong Kong, China emerged second.
